Role Responsibilities:
- Develop and execute network security vision, roadmap, and policies with a focus on Zero Trust principles.
- Provide strategic guidance to executive leadership on emerging threats, trends, and network security technology investments.
- Lead day-to-day delivery, monitoring, and continuous improvement of global network security operations to ensure resilience, availability, and effectiveness.
- Lead and develop a globally distributed network security operations team.
- Oversee operational management of network security technologies (firewalls, IDS/IPS, VPNs, secure network access controls, etc.).
- Direct operational response to network security events/incidents (investigation, escalation, containment, restoration, post-incident review).
- Ensure operations align with requirements and frameworks including NIST, ISO 27001, and CIS benchmarks.
- Define, monitor, and report KPIs/KRIs, service-level measures, and control effectiveness.
- Identify/remediate operational risks, service gaps, recurring incidents, and performance issues.
- Partner with engineering and cross-functional teams to transition capabilities into operations and strengthen detection/monitoring/response.
- Oversee third-party providers/managed security services supporting network security operations.
